Abstract
The elderly face a variety of psychological issues, including loneliness, as they
reach the end of their human development stage. Some external stimuli are
required to overcome loneliness because it affects the life goals of the elderly,
which differ from those of younger people. Therapeutic group therapy (TGT)
is one of the stimuli provided, and it trains the elderly to adapt to changes in
their lives, including their life goals. A quasi-experimental study was used to
evaluate the effect of therapeutic group therapy on the sense of purpose in life
among lonely elderly people. Following the assessment of loneliness, 86
elderly people experiencing loneliness were recruited for this study and
divided into two groups. The intervention group received health education on
the development of the elderly as well as therapeutic group therapy. Only
health education was provided to the control group. When compared to the
control group, the elderly who experienced loneliness in the intervention
group had a higher score on purpose of life.
